Output 89a9bc2d2e30d2e8efb959592418139bf31939b93e6ec0589587388881896e58:0

value
43905505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f8462d56af73a371fae91bcf7a8419e684d39bc OP_EQUAL
address
MSpQhV3qAMFNZ3r1xURm5gCC2gAMM7s2Si
transaction
89a9bc2d2e30d2e8efb959592418139bf31939b93e6ec0589587388881896e58
spent
true